9 Things to Consider When Integrating a Payment Gateway Into Your Mobile App


Enabling in-app payments is crucial for many mobile apps to unlock new monetization models. Payment gateways allow you to securely process credit cards, debit cards, bank transfers, digital wallets, and other payment methods within your iOS or Android app.

But not all payment gateways are created equal. Integrating the wrong provider can hurt your user experience and payment success rates. Here are 9 important considerations when choosing and integrating a payment gateway into your mobile app:

1. Mobile SDK Availability

First, ensure any payment gateway under evaluation provides mobile SDKs (software development kits) for simpler integration on iOS and Android. Native SDKs will be more reliable than pure API or web integrations.

See if SDKs support one-time purchases, subscriptions, in-app currencies, etc. They should allow custom UI configuration and include helper methods for tasks like validating user details. No one wants to build everything from scratch.

2. Developer Documentation

Payment providers differ widely in how much technical documentation and implementation guides they provide developers. Clear, up-to-date docs speed up integration and cut down debugging.

Evaluate the SDK reference material, setup instructions, API references, and sample code. Strong developer support through forums, chat, ticketing also eases integration. Don’t underestimate the value of great docs when choosing a provider.

3. Platform & Language Support

If your app’s codebase includes technologies like React Native or Flutter, ensure the payment SDKs fully support these platforms. Some providers may only have native iOS and Android support.

Also verify language compatibility. SDKs for Ruby, Python, PHP, Node.js, .NET and other languages give flexibility. Payment integrations should align with your app’s technology stack.

4. PCI Compliance

All payment gateways must be PCI DSS certified for secure credit card processing. This proves the provider stores and transmits card data safely. Don’t compromise on PCI certification.

Validate that PCI compliance covers the entire environment including data centers, hardware, staff access controls, networking, and software handling payments. Staying PCI compliant requires extensive security diligence.

5. Fraud Protection

Payment gateways combat fraudulent transactions through measures like customer authentication, anomaly detection, transaction monitoring, and tools that analyze risk factors associated with orders.

Evaluate each provider’s fraud capabilities. Balance risk screening with minimizing friction for legitimate customers. Don’t let disabling fraud features be the only path to reducing false declines. More intelligent protection is ideal.

6. Global Payment Methods

Users across the world prefer different payment methods based on popularity in their regions. Choose a gateway that supports the localized payment options your app needs to serve international users.

Make sure providers can process key methods like Alipay, UnionPay, SEPA direct debits, Visa Checkout, iDeal, POLi, and other country-specific platforms. Having every local option covered is challenging but a gateway with extensive overseas support will simplify global rollouts.

7. Microtransaction Handling

If your app deals in high volume tiny transactions like in-game currency purchases, ensure your payment provider optimizes processing flows for microtransactions.

Latency, failures, or extra steps become unacceptable for microtransaction apps at scale. From fast checkout to efficient reconciliation, all operations should streamline tiny payments. Don’t settle for payment flows designed only for large infrequent purchases.

8. Pricing Model

Transaction fees, integrations costs, and payment-related add-ons vary across payment gateways. Study the full pricing model carefully before picking a solution.

Watch for hidden fees around microtransactions, currency conversions, refunds or chargebacks. See if volume tiers or custom enterprise pricing are available to optimize costs as your transactions scale up. Don’t get stuck withgateway fees eating too deeply into revenues.

9. Reporting & Analytics

Robust reporting and analytics around transactions, conversion funnels, revenue metrics, disputes, refunds and more are invaluable for monitoring payment performance over time.

Ensure your chosen gateway delivers insightful analytics – ideally with customizable dashboards, segmentation capabilities, and integration support for data warehouses or business intelligence tools.

In summary, take a holistic view when evaluating payment gateways. Look beyond just API features and transaction rates. Factors like stellar developer experience, fraud protection, global capabilities, microtransaction support, and flexible analytics matter just as much for seamless mobile app integrations.

Of course, every app and use case has unique considerations too. For example, Higher limits may be required for large transactions within ecommerce apps. Or if you’re building a next-generation social app around real-time gifting, optimizing user experience is paramount.

But start by keeping these 9 essential factors in mind when integrating in-app payments. Choosing the right payment gateway gives your mobile app business a strong foundation to quickly deliver seamless checkout experiences for customers across markets and tap into new revenue streams.

Leave a Reply

Your email address will not be published. Required fields are marked *